The Today Someone Told Me My Car Was Fantasic Thread

I looked at the 300c for around 6 months before I actually bought and I would never have believed how many people would stop to talk to me about it.
This week:
Monday - I was parked a shopping centre waiting for my daughter and I noticed someone staring at my car. Eventually he drove off and then came back and parked next to me signalling me to wind down the window. He told he had a SRT and wanted to look in side mine and we spoke for about 15 mintues:
Tuesday - A truck driver came in to work and asked me if it was my car parked outside and asked if he could have a look at it. He ended up looking at the engine and then sitting in it. That was another 20 minutes.
Wednesday - Outside a customers place when someone there asked me if that was my car. Another 5 minutes.
Thursday - I came out of the pub and when I got into my car I noticed someone in the car next to me signalling me to wind down the window and told me was a fantastic car I had.
Friday - still to come.


I am still amazed by the amount of people who are facinated with my car!
As my car ain't a lot different to that of any of the forum members I would be sure you all would be getting similar experiences of strangers praising your ride.
With that in mind I thought we might cherish these moments and post these experiences in this thread.
So here is The Today Someone Told Me My Car Was Fantastic Thread!

Please share those moment with us.

If my experience is anything to go with then this might well become THE LONGEST THREAD!

I definitely don't have the same experience as you. About the only time I hear people commenting about my SRT-8 is when I fill up at Costco, sometimes the attendants will comment and ask if my car has a HEMI, and at car shows where my car is usually the only 300C SRT-8 at the show. Most guys have the 5.7 at those shows. I'm sure the 300 is pretty rare where you live and that's why people are so curious. In my area, the 300 is pretty much a dime a dozen.
